Hi.

I extract a CIA (ShaunTheSheep15Videos.cia) and, for each episodes inside, there is some .bimg files, who are banner image:

But I can't open, neither Every File Explorer or Ohana3DS (in the texture tab) can't open them.

So if someone of you know how to open this format, it will be appreciable if you let us know how.

Thumbnail = miniature picture = preview picture, etc

I think I know how to convert that to PNG (and reverse too), but I'm not home right now, so if you wait... [emoji14]

From 0x00 to 0x20 there is the header, which saves the width and height of the image and the format, then from 0x20 to the end I think it's the real raw image data
